What is cultural translation?
Cultural translation is the process of understanding and communicating the meaning of a culture’s customs and values to another culture. It is often used to promote understanding and respect between distinct cultures.
Fashion is a form of cultural expression that can be used to translate the customs and values of one culture to another. It can be used to communicate inclusion, understanding, and respect. It can also be used to challenge cultural norms and stereotypes. When we use fashion to connect with others, we open up the possibility for positive change.

What are some examples of fashion being used as a tool for cultural translation?
Fashion has been used as a mechanism for cultural translation throughout history. Here are a few examples:
In the early 20th century, the suffragettes used fashion as a tool to challenge the cultural norm that women were not allowed to vote. They did this by wearing clothing considered masculine at the time, such as pants and suits.

In the 1960s, the hippie movement used fashion to challenge society’s traditional values. They did this by wearing bright colours and patterns and rejecting traditional gender roles.
In the 1980s, the punk movement used fashion to challenge society’s traditional values. They did this by dressing in a way considered to be rebellious and anti-establishment.
In the 21st century, the LGBTQIA+ community has used fashion as a tool to challenge the traditional values of society. They have done this by creating their unique styles and wearing clothing traditionally associated with the opposite gender.
